Here is a list of all documented functions with links to the class documentation for each member:
- a -
- AbstractExecutionState() : P4::P4Tools::AbstractExecutionState
- AbstractRepCheckedNode() : P4::P4Tools::AbstractRepCheckedNode< Self, Node >
- add() : P4::ControlPlaneAPI::P4RuntimeSymbolTable, P4::ControlPlaneAPI::P4RuntimeSymbolTableIface, P4::ErrorCatalog, P4::P4Tools::P4Testgen::ExecutionState
- add_action() : P4::BMV2::JsonObjects
- add_edge() : P4::graphs::Graphs
- add_enum() : P4::BMV2::JsonObjects
- add_error() : P4::BMV2::JsonObjects
- add_extern() : P4::BMV2::JsonObjects
- add_extern_attribute() : P4::BMV2::JsonObjects
- add_header() : P4::BMV2::JsonObjects
- add_header_field() : P4::BMV2::JsonObjects
- add_header_stack() : P4::BMV2::JsonObjects
- add_header_type() : P4::BMV2::JsonObjects
- add_header_union_stack() : P4::BMV2::JsonObjects
- add_meta_info() : P4::BMV2::JsonObjects
- add_metadata() : P4::BMV2::JsonObjects
- add_parse_vset() : P4::BMV2::JsonObjects
- add_parser() : P4::BMV2::JsonObjects
- add_parser_op() : P4::BMV2::JsonObjects
- add_parser_state() : P4::BMV2::JsonObjects
- add_parser_transition() : P4::BMV2::JsonObjects
- add_parser_transition_key() : P4::BMV2::JsonObjects
- add_program_info() : P4::BMV2::JsonObjects
- add_union() : P4::BMV2::JsonObjects
- add_union_type() : P4::BMV2::JsonObjects
- addActionParam() : P4::DPDK::DpdkContextGenerator
- addActions() : P4::DPDK::DpdkContextGenerator
- addAsExactMatch() : P4::P4Tools::P4Testgen::Bmv2::Optional, P4::P4Tools::P4Testgen::Pna::Optional
- addCondition() : P4::P4Tools::ReachabilityEngine
- addConverter() : P4::P4V1::ExternConverter
- addDefaultAction() : P4::P4Tools::P4Testgen::TableStepper
- addDefaultPasses() : P4::P4Tools::MidEnd
- addEdge() : P4::P4Tools::P4ProgramDCGCreator, P4::P4Tools::ReachabilityEngine
- addExternEntries() : P4::ControlPlaneAPI::P4RuntimeArchHandlerIface, P4::ControlPlaneAPI::Standard::P4RuntimeArchHandlerCommon< arch >
- addExternFunction() : P4::ControlPlaneAPI::P4RuntimeArchHandlerIface
- addExternInfo() : P4::DPDK::DpdkContextGenerator
- addExternInstance() : P4::ControlPlaneAPI::P4RuntimeArchHandlerIface
- addGlobalNameAnnotation() : P4::P4V1::ProgramStructure
- addImmediateField() : P4::DPDK::DpdkContextGenerator
- addKeyField() : P4::DPDK::DpdkContextGenerator
- addMatchAttributes() : P4::DPDK::DpdkContextGenerator
- addMatchTables() : P4::DPDK::DpdkContextGenerator
- addMetaDataField() : P4::P4Tools::P4Testgen::Bmv2::MetadataCollection
- addOutOfBound() : P4::ParserStructureImpl::ParserSymbolicInterpreter
- addPkgInfo() : P4::ControlPlaneAPI::P4RuntimeAnalyzer
- addPragma() : P4::V1::V1ParserDriver
- addRefTables() : P4::DPDK::DpdkContextGenerator
- addRegDeclInstance() : P4::DPDK::DirectionToRegRead, P4::DPDK::InsertReqDeclForIPSec
- addRegisterCondition() : P4::P4Tools::P4Testgen::Pna::PnaDpdkRegisterValue
- addRegisterDataFields() : P4::BFRT::BFRuntimeGenerator
- addSpecialization() : P4::SpecializationMap
- addStateHSUsage() : P4::ParserStructure
- addSymbol() : P4::ControlPlaneAPI::P4SymbolSuffixSet
- addTableProperties() : P4::ControlPlaneAPI::P4RuntimeArchHandlerIface
- addTableProperty() : P4::P4Tools::P4Testgen::TableConfig
- addTestObject() : P4::P4Tools::P4Testgen::ExecutionState, P4::P4Tools::P4Testgen::TestSpec
- addToActionMap() : P4::P4Tools::P4Testgen::Bmv2::Bmv2V1ModelActionProfile, P4::P4Tools::P4Testgen::Pna::PnaDpdkActionProfile
- addToHash() : P4::P4Tools::ExtendedCallGraph< T >
- addTransition() : P4::P4Tools::ReachabilityEngine
- addTypesAndInstances() : P4::BMV2::HeaderConverter
- addValueSet() : P4::ControlPlaneAPI::P4RuntimeAnalyzer
- after() : P4::ProgramPoint
- analyze() : P4::ControlPlaneAPI::P4RuntimeAnalyzer
- annotationToStatements() : P4::P4Tools::ReachabilityEngine
- any() : P4::Util::Enumerator< T >
- append() : P4::SetOfLocations
- append_array() : P4::BMV2::JsonObjects
- appendText() : P4::Util::InputSources
- appendToEmitBuffer() : P4::P4Tools::P4Testgen::ExecutionState
- appendToInputPacket() : P4::P4Tools::P4Testgen::ExecutionState
- appendToPacketBuffer() : P4::P4Tools::P4Testgen::ExecutionState
- apply() : P4::P4Tools::P4Testgen::Continuation, P4::P4Tools::TraceEvent, P4::P4Tools::TraceEvents::AssignmentStatement, P4::P4Tools::TraceEvents::Emit, P4::P4Tools::TraceEvents::Expression, P4::P4Tools::TraceEvents::ExtractSuccess, P4::P4Tools::TraceEvents::IfStatementCondition, P4::P4Tools::TraceEvents::Packet
- as() : P4::ICastable, P4::Util::Enumerator< T >
- asrt() : P4::P4Tools::Z3Solver, P4::Test::Z3Solver
- assignment() : P4::TypeInference
- assignStructLike() : P4::P4Tools::AbstractExecutionState
- assignValues() : P4::ChooseErrorRepresentation